[QUOTE="ek_rosh, post: 31490953, member: 507164"] see it like this: there is a cup. the cup has hotness to it as its intrinsic property...because of that property (hotness) anyone who touches it gets burned. ordinary/dumb ppl keep touching this cup, then get burned (dukka experience/emotional/not the dukka mark) having undersand this nature of the cup, a wise man lable/call/mark the cup dukka (not the experience, just the mark)..not becuase the cup itself dukka but only in the sense that touching it leads to dukka now another wise man who listened to the previous wise man doesnt touch the cup... is dukka label relevant to him? no. does he see the hotness of the cup?: yes (even though it doesnt cause any burn to him, the property (hotness) which is marked as dukka is still there/valid hope you get the point [/QUOTE]
